Run over four consecutive weeks this new online masterclass works with you to move your great idea into a finished script.
Session 1: Thinking Cinematically
In this session, James will discuss with you some of the ‘big picture’ ideas about screenwriting and what it means to think of screenwriting as ‘filmmaking on paper’. Those ‘big picture’ issues include considering action as being so vital to cinematic storytelling and also the importance of setting to a story that you want to tell. James will refer to several specific film / screenplay examples. In his webinar, you are welcome to ask questions at any point and James will respond. Session 4: Getting Your Work Out there and Feeling Good about the process
Writing is not only creatively demanding. It can also make quite an impact on your sense of self as a writer. With that in mind, this session will take some time to explore wellbeing and the writing life in terms of responding to feedback (of all kinds) about one’s work and also in terms of getting your work ‘out there’ in relation to connecting with agents and producers and developing your networks. James will also use the session to indicate how you might begin to find a way to put your work ‘out there’. In his webinar, you are welcome to ask questions at any point and James will respond.
